Chris Proctor Live on Detours

Credit Cindy Funk

Chris Proctor is a United State Fingerstyle Guitar champion known for his combination of folk, blues, jazz and classical.  He joined Detours host Norm Whitman for some live music in the WYSO studio ahead of his performance at Antioch College's Herndon Gallery.

Si Khan Shares Song and Story on Detours

Si Khan

Musician and activist Si Khan visited the WYSO studios during the station's fall membership drive and share songs and stories with Detours host Norm Whitman.  The founder and former director of Grassroots Leadership spoke about his music and his latest book, Creative Community Organizing: A Guide for Rabble Rousers, Activists, and Quiet Lovers of Justice.
